- Italy
- http://bbs.51pinzhi.cn/home.php?mod=space&uid=7116832
-
Looking for expert window repair services in the UK? Window Doctor UK offers top-notch solutions to fix your windows with precision and care. Contact us today!
- Joined on Jan 02, 2026
Loading Heatmap…
residential-windo... created repository residential-windo.../1237995
3 weeks ago